Output 06405635da294d5b24f8bca803ead53fcfe710be526b105e4b27001f294821f5:0

value
629254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 642fef269ba261c237b780a39d97174110aa2142 OP_EQUALVERIFY OP_CHECKSIG
address
1A8jzi6F6oxxuEDkzWf3RLKBJNJfLB86dd
transaction
06405635da294d5b24f8bca803ead53fcfe710be526b105e4b27001f294821f5
spent
true